These things always hit me when I am on my way out of town ;/ I have a request from one of my clients to install /usr/ports/graphics/ImageMagic. At first glance I noticed this port wants Xfree86 installed. I prefer not to install X on a web server. This is a client that is a keeper, and from a profit -> aggravation ratio I think most of you can relate. I am sorry I haven't had time to research this port in depth. So, I wondered if anyone has done this and has any suggestions on the installation. The exclusion of X would be preferred.
